The past teo days in class we have been focusing on the secession of South Carolina. South Carolina believed they had a just reason to leave the Union because they weren't being listened to and felt targeted by the north. They felt it was their right to leave the Union as they had the right to "alter or to abolish" their existing government. Abraham Lincoln believe that South Carolina had no reason for leaving the Union. All the states signed the Constitution, and all states must agree to void that document. Therefore, South Carolina could not secede because not all states said that it could.

Today in class we read worksheets on John Brown. John Brown was an abolitionist that wanted to take control of the arsenal at Harper's Ferry in Virginia. He was warned against this course of action by Frederick Douglass, and in the end, ten of his men were killed, seven were captured, and five escaped. John Brown himself was sentenced to hanging.
